Roger Lee Hayden Injured In Bicycle Crash
"I lost tons of skin ..."

Kawasaki racer Roger Lee Hayden was injured in a bicycle crash last Friday and won't be testing a motorcycle for some time, it appears. He missed the Fontana test today and will probably miss the Laguna Seca test next week.

Hayden explained today what happened.

"After a day of riding dirt bikes (brothers) Tommy, Nicky and I decided to finish the day with a street bicycle ride. I was running third behind those two and we came up on a small pole laying in the road. Probably from a construction project. I never saw it. They split it and I didn't have any time to react, I hit it square and it wrenched the bars out of my hands and I went down. The last time I looked at my speedometer we were doing 37 or 38 miles an hour."

Hayden was wearing a light bicycle suit made of nylon when he fell, and large portions of his skin were burned off in the crash. "Once I got up, Tom looked at me and he went straight and got his truck and took me to the hospital. I was freaking out because so much of my skin was rashed and I had a pretty deep gash in my knee."

Hayden underwent an hour and half procedure where the doctors removed the asphalt from his injured areas. "That was great, let me tell you," Hayden said sarcastically.

"I slid a long time," Hayden said. The 21 year old's left forearm, thigh, knee and calf have large patches of skin that look like they were hit hard with an angry belt-sander.

Hayden is a couch pilot at the moment, although his doctor has assured him he will make a complete recovery. He's prone and alone. "I've seen every web site, watched every show on television," Hayden said, "I'm starting to get a little bored."

"Missing testing sucks, especially since things were going so well. I'd like to think I can make Laguna next week, but it's not looking good. Right now my biggest threat is of infection. I'm hopeful of a speedy recovery," Hayden said.
